His current, academic approach is derived out of his own, personal experiences as an activist at a small, southern US university in the early-mid 1990s, at which Dr Moore and his compatriots founded the university's first LGB (as it was then) society. This was against considerable resistance from the university itself and the community.
Dr Moore also undertook activism at the Florida State University in the late 90s, including marking on the capital in Tallahassee. Dr Moore remains active, as work permits, with LGBTQ+ organisations and continues to produce research outputs on queer and trans issues.
This is for visibility, at its most fundamental, but also to hopefully advance our understanding of this complex subject.
